When the person you love most is hurting... how do you survive without losing yourself?

When Love Hurts is a raw, honest memoir from Mike and Christine Gifford-partners in life, pain, and healing. It is the story of two people caught in the grip of addiction, trauma, and disease, who dared to ask the hardest questions: What is love when it no longer feels safe? How do you forgive when you're still bleeding? Is redemption possible when you can barely hold on?

Told from both Mike's and Christine's perspectives, this powerful book explores:

-The hidden toll of codependency and caretaking

-The spiritual journey from betrayal to healing

-How love can become both a wound and a lifeline

-The radical path of self-forgiveness and self-love

-What it means to stay-through illness, recovery, and truth

Whether you've struggled in your own relationships, supported a loved one through addiction, or felt the quiet ache of losing yourself to someone else's pain-this book offers hope. Mike and Christine don't pretend to have all the answers, but they have lived the questions. And in doing so, they have found something more enduring than perfection: authentic love.
